Poetry and Animals
Discover the profound connection between poetry and the animal kingdom in Poetry and Animals by Onno Oerlemans, published by Columbia University Press in 2018. This captivating hardback edition spans 256 pages and delves into a diverse array of English-language poetry, ranging from the Middle Ages to contemporary works.
Oerlemans offers insightful analyses of numerous poems, revealing how literature can heighten our awareness of the moral status of animals. Through his careful readings, he encourages readers to rethink the complexities of the human-animal relationship, providing fresh perspectives on this vital issue.
